| * recoverd: Stabilise the recovery master roleMartin Schwenke2013-09-191-0/+8
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| On rare occasions when a node that has been inactive it will trigger an election when it becomes active again. If that node has been up for the longest then it will win the election and the recovery master role will spuriously move. While a node remains inactive we reset the priority time to discourage it from winning elections. The priority time will now reflect roughly how long the node has been active rather than how long it has been up. That means the most stable node is more likely to win elections. Having a stable recovery master means that disabling takeover runs while reloading IPs is more likely to succeed. It also improves the chances of being able to cache information in the recovery master - for example, between takeover runs. | * common/io: Limit the queue buffer size for fair scheduling via teventAmitay Isaacs2013-08-221-12/+31
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| If we process all the data available in a socket buffer, CTDB can stay busy processing lots of packets via immediate event mechanism in tevent. After processing an immediate event, tevent returns without epoll_wait. So as long as there are immediate events, tevent will never poll other FDs. CTDB will report this as "Event handling took xx seconds" warning. This is misleading since CTDB is very busy processing packets, but never gets to the point of polling FDs. The improvement in socket handling made it worse when handling traverse control. There were lots of packets filled in the socket buffer quickly and CTDB stayed busy processing those packets and not polling other FDs and timer events. This can lead to controls timing out and in worse case other nodes marking busy node as disconnected. | * Revert "common/io: Keep queue buffer size multiple of 4K"Amitay Isaacs2013-08-221-22/+6
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| This reverts commit 5e9b1a7e24d058ff88aaa0563db36a804e866fa9. This is not the best approach. Allowing queue buffer size to grow indefinitely causes large number of CTDB packets to be queued up very quickly which when processed via immediate events will block CTDB from processing events from other FDs. If there are immediate events queued up, tevent will never process any of the FDs till all immediate events are processed.
